Quadrajet Choke Pulloff Vacuum Connection?

Hello All,
I've got an 82 Camaro with a 305 and Quadrajet that I believe to be original. Electric choke. The pull off has a line going from it to the base of the carb, as shown in the picture. There's a tee where it goes into the carb and right now there's nothing attached to that tee. I assume it needs to be hooked up to vacuum in order for the pull off to work. Does anyone know where I should be running a vacuum line to? Thanks

The carb is the vacuum source. The vacuum line to the air cleaner hooks to the other side of the T. If you aren't using the stock air cleaner, cap the T.

I see you still have the original "coaxial" style CTS connector. That thing is DEATH. You should get rid of it. Replace with the newer version (from 30 yrs ago or less) with the 2 pins. They can come with the new pigtail when you buy them at the parts store. Physically open the box and inspect to verify that the pigtail is in the box.

DO NOT use either the stoooopid Scotchlok things they supply, or crimp butt splices. Solder & heatshrink instead.

Besides eliminating the possibility of odd intermittent Check Engine lights, it'll probably make your car run better and maybe use a bit less gas.
